A POPULAR pub is celebrating receiving full marks after its first food hygiene inspection after a huge refurb.

The Dog and Pheasant re-opened on December 9 last year with a completely new look.

Inspectors from Colchester Council awarded it five-out-of-five after an inspection later in December, Food Standards Agency records published this week show.

A spokesman for pub in in Nayland Road, Mile End, Colchester, said: “We re-opened late last year following a six-figure refurbishment, with a modern new look creating a warm and welcoming atmosphere for our local community to come together.

“We’re delighted to receive this five-star rating as we work really hard to maintain high standards of hygiene and cleanliness.”
